Double Chocolate Peanut Butter Oatmeal Cookie Bars

These Double Chocolate Peanut Butter Oatmeal Cookie Bars are dense and fudgy bars blending creamy peanut butter with cocoa powder and oats for texture. Chocolate chips scattered throughout enhance the chocolate flavor, while a touch of cinnamon and sea salt bring subtle warming notes. Baked in a single 9-inch pan, they offer a chewy and rich treat that balances the nuttiness of peanut butter with deep chocolate. They can be sliced and stored for convenient snacking or dessert.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 2 large egg
  • 1 cup peanut butter
  • 2/3 cup pure maple syrup
  • 2 Tbsp avocado oil
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ract pure
  • 1 ½ cups oats
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on optional
  • 1/2 tsp salt sea salt
  • 1 ½ cups ch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and line a 9-inch cake pan with parchment paper.
  2. Transfer the eggs, peanut butter, pure maple syrup, avocado oil, and vanilla extract (the wet ingredients) to a mixing bowl and stir well until everything is well-combined. Note: If your peanut butter has been sitting in the refrigerator rather than at room temperature, microwave it for 30-60 seconds, or until it stirs very easily.
  3. Add the dry ingredients to the mixing bowl (oats, cocoa powder, ground cinnamon, and sea salt) and stir until everything is completely combined. Stir in the chocolate chips.
  4. Transfer the cookie dough to the prepared pan and spread it into an even layer. If you’d like, you can sprinkle the top with extra chocolate chips.
  5. Bake on the center rack of the preheated oven for 18 to 22 minutes, or until the cookie bars have set up. You can sprinkle the oatmeal bars with flaky sea salt if you’d like.
  6. Allow the cookie bars to cool completely before slicing and serving.

Notes

  • Use natural creamy peanut butter for best texture and flavor; reduced-fat peanut butter can cause dryness.
  • Avocado oil can be replaced with melted coconut oil or butter if desired.
  • Store leftover bars in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week or freeze up to three months.
